以下关于构造函数的说法错误的是?A、构造函数没有返回值B、构造函数的名字与类名相同C、构造函数可以被重载D、构造函数的调用方式和普通成员函数一样
结果1 题目下面关于构造函数的说法不正确的是( ) A. 构造函数也属于类的方法,用于创建对象的时候给成员变量赋值。 B. 构造函数不可以重载。 C. 构造函数没有返回值。 D. 构造函数一定要和类名相同。 相关知识点: 试题来源: 解析 A 反馈 收藏
以下关于构造函数的描述正确的是()A.构造函数的方法名和类名相同B.构造函数没有返回值C.构造函数的主要作用是完成对类对象的初始化D.构造函数可以由编程人员显示地直接调用
今天调查一番后,给出确切的答案:构造函数没有返回值。 我们使用构造函数构造一个String字符串str: Stringstr=newString("abc"); 这里的new 是调用构造函数,在堆里动态创建一个String对象,并让str指向这个对象。实际上赋值是因为new关键字,而不是()在起作用。 从语法上讲,构造函数不允许...
构造函数和析构函数是两个⾮常特殊的函数:它们没有返回值。这与返回值为void的函数显然不同,后者虽然也不返回任何值,但还可以让它做点别的事情,⽽构造函数和析构函数则不允许。在程序中创建和消除⼀个对象的⾏为⾮常特殊,就像出⽣和死亡,⽽且总是由编译器来调⽤这些函数以确保它们被执⾏...
java 构造函数 返回类型 java构造函数有没有返回值,构造函数:用于给对象进行初始化,是给与之对应的对象进行初始化,它具有针对性,函数中的一种。特点:1:该函数的名称和所在类的名称相同。2:不需要定义返回值类型。3:该函数没有具体的返回值。记住:所有对象创建时,
java构造 “构造函数是一种很特殊的函数,因为他没有返回值。这和‘返回值为void’有极大的差别。返回void时,一般函数并不返回任何东西,但是一般的函数能够选择是否要返回些什么东西。构造函数则绝对不返回任何东西,而且你也没有任何选择。如果它有一个返回值,而且你有权利选择你自己的返回返回值。”很明显, ...
构造函数有返回值吗 写一段代码测试一下: publicclassTest{ publicTest(){ } publicstaticvoidmain(String[] args){ Test t =newTest(); } } 反编译一下看看: Code: 0:new#5// class com/irving/utils/baidu/Test 3: dup 4: invokespecial #6// Method...
在Java中,下面对于构造函数描述对的是( )。 A. 类必要显式定义构造函数 B. 构造函数返回类型是void // 构造器(函数)没有返回值类型,什么都不用写.
众所周知,不可能将返回值写入Java中的构造函数。 如果在较低版本的编译器中定义构造函数并写入返回值,则可能会报告错误。 在更高版本中,这是一种常用方法。 但是,如果构造函数未返回值,例如Test t = new Test(),那么在新建对象时如何分配值?构造函数是否有返回值?编写一段代码对其进行测试:公共类Test {public...